Celtic reached the final 16 in the UEFA Champions League when it upset Manchester United, 1-0, Tuesday to clinch first or second place in Group F.
The Scottish club came out ahead in a
thrilling ending at Celtic Park. Japanese
Shunsuke Nakamura scored with a free kick eight minutes from time, then Celtic's 26-year-old Polish international
goalkeeper,
Artur Boruc, saved
Louis Saha's weakly taken penalty in the 90th minute.
United now must get a
point at home against Benfica in its final game on Dec. 6 to advance. Last year, it lost at Benfica in its final group game and failed to reach the knockout phase.
Arsenal also goes into
its final game on Dec. 6 without having assured itself of a berth in the final 16. The Gunners beat Hamburg, 3-1, to move into a first-place tie with Porto, two points ahead of CSKA Moscow. They
will have to play at Oporto without star
Thierry Henry, who was carded against Hamburg and now faces a one-game ban for his third caution of the
competition.
AC Milan lost, 1-0, at AEK Athens but clinched a berth in the next round when Lille and Anderlecht tied, 2-2, in France.
Julio Cesar's
goal from a free kick after 32 minutes gave AEK its second straight win after establishing an unenviable record of 21 games without a victory in the competition.
Goalie
Gregory Coupet saved a penalty by
Ruud van Nistelrooy in the 89th minute to preserve Lyon's 2-2 tie with Real Madrid and
clinch first place in Group E ahead of Real Madrid.
